Autoclavable waste bags are specialized sterilization containers made from heat-resistant polymers designed for biohazardous waste disposal. These critical infection control products maintain structural integrity during steam sterilization cycles at 121-134°C, typically constructed from polypropylene (PP) or high-density polyethylene (HDPE) materials with thickness ranging from 2-6 mil. The bags feature color-coded identification (commonly red or yellow), biohazard symbols, and thermal indicators to confirm proper sterilization.

Lack of Standardization in Autoclave Compatibility Requirements
Variability in autoclave specifications across facilities creates product compatibility challenges. Different healthcare institutions maintain sterilization cycles ranging from 121°C to 134°C with varying cycle durations, requiring bags to meet inconsistent performance thresholds. This fragmentation forces manufacturers to produce multiple product variants or risk performance failures, increasing inventory complexity and R&D costs. The absence of global standards in this space has hindered the development of universal solutions.

Training and Compliance Issues in Healthcare Settings
Proper use of autoclavable bags requires strict procedural adherence that many healthcare facilities struggle to maintain. Studies indicate that nearly 25% of sterilization failures result from improper bag usage rather than product defects, including overfilling, incorrect sealing, or material incompatibility. These operational challenges create resistance to adoption in resource-constrained settings where training programs may be inadequate. The need for ongoing staff education represents a persistent barrier to optimal product utilization across diverse healthcare environments.
Complex Sterilization Validation Requirements Increase Time-to-Market
Bringing new autoclavable bag products to market involves rigorous validation processes that can take 12-18 months for regulatory approval. Manufacturers must demonstrate compatibility with hundreds of autoclave models and sterilization cycles, requiring extensive testing and documentation. These protracted certification timelines hinder rapid response to changing market needs and create disadvantages against alternative technologies with simpler approval pathways. The situation is further complicated by regional variations in validation standards across different healthcare markets.
